Local politician returns home!
Written by Les Fawkes   
Tuesday, 03 August 2010
State MP Andrew Powell, member for the Glasshouse  electorate is finally returning home to his proper electorate after spending the last 18 months headquartered in Caboolture.   The shift should be finalised before the end of September 2010.

The seat of Glasshouse underwent boundary changes after the last election.  

Local Member,  Andrew Powell

The electoral boundaries now cover an area  from Conondale and Flaxton in the north, to Mt Mee and Bellmere in the south.

The new electorate office is now situated at 70 Maple Street, Maleny which is not only centrally located in the electorate, but is the largest CBD.


“It has been a little strange being the Member for Glass House and operating from an office in Caboolture, outside of the electorate,” Mr Powell said.


Mr Powell continued,  “Being centrally located in Maleny will mean less driving time for me and my staff – a win for the electorate.    Less time on the road means more time delivering outcomes for the electorate.”

Mr Powell also said that he is committed to holding mobile offices throughout the electorate every couple of months and if an elector is not able to attend those or get to the new office then he undertakes to visit the elector.

Another service offered through the electorate office, with a couple of days prior notice for community groups will be the availability of photocopying facilities.

As they become available we will advise you of the new contact details for the new electorate office.
